Niduslab Logo

Niduslab

Senior Full-Stack Software Engineer(Laravel + React)

Application Deadline: Aug 30, 2025
Summary
Published: Aug 04, 2025 Vacancy: 2 Gender: No Preference
Age: Not Specified Career Level: Entry Level , Experienced Professional , Mid Level Experience: 5 Year
Salary: Negotiable Location: Dhaka, Banani
Requirements

Education


  • Bachelor/Honors, Bachelor of Science (BSc), CSE

Experience


  • 5 Year

Additional Requirements

We’re seeking a well-rounded Senior Full-Stack Engineer who brings both technical excellence and a collaborative mindset. You should have hands-on experience building scalable web applications using Laravel and React.js, with a deep understanding of backend architecture and frontend performance.

Technical Expertise

  • 3+ years of professional experience building robust web apps using Laravel

  • 2+ years working with React.js in production environments

  • Advanced knowledge of modern PHP (8.0+) and object-oriented programming

  • Solid grasp of JavaScript (ES6+), HTML5, CSS3, and contemporary frontend build tools

  • Strong command of MySQL/PostgreSQL, including performance tuning and complex query design

  • Proficient with Git and standard version control workflows

Laravel Mastery

We’re specifically looking for advanced Laravel capabilities that go beyond the basics:

  • Deep understanding of the Laravel framework beyond simple CRUD or MVC patterns

  • Experience implementing complex business logic and backend workflows using Laravel’s advanced features

  • Proven ability to architect scalable solutions using Laravel’s service container, queues, events, policies, and more

  • Familiarity with enterprise-level Laravel applications requiring custom backend systems

  • Skilled in application optimization, including caching, database tuning, and queue performance

  • Experience building apps with real-time capabilities, background processing, and advanced data relationships

  • Solid knowledge of Laravel’s ecosystem (e.g., Horizon, Telescope, Nova, Sanctum, Passport)

  • Deep understanding of security best practices and robust authorization patterns in Laravel-based systems

Essential Experience

  • eCommerce Systems: End-to-end development of features like shopping carts, payment integration, inventory, and fulfillment

  • Third-Party Integrations: Experience integrating APIs such as payment gateways, CRMs, shipping providers, or analytics tools

  • Testing & QA: Strong familiarity with automated testing using tools like PHPUnit and Jest, and a commitment to TDD

  • Performance & UX: Demonstrated ability to optimize performance and ensure a seamless user experience

  • Agile Collaboration: Comfortable working in Agile teams with cross-functional roles

Preferred Qualifications

Advanced Tech Stack Familiarity

  • Experience with Next.js and server-side rendering

  • Comfortable using tools from the Laravel ecosystem

  • Understanding of Docker and container-based development

  • Hands-on experience with cloud infrastructure, especially AWS

  • Familiarity with CI/CD automation and deployment pipelines

Bonus Skills

  • Frontend performance tuning and SEO best practices

  • Experience with TypeScript

  • Understanding of microservices architecture

  • Familiarity with Redis or other caching mechanisms

  • Strong grasp of web application security

Required Competencies

Technical Skills

  • Strong problem-solving abilities and analytical thinking

  • Attention to detail and a high bar for code quality

  • Able to work independently and take initiative

  • Skilled at debugging and resolving complex issues

  • Eager to learn and adapt to new technologies

Collaboration & Communication

  • Fluent in English, with excellent written and verbal skills

  • Able to break down and explain technical concepts clearly

  • Comfortable working in remote, cross-functional teams

  • Proactive communicator who keeps stakeholders informed


Responsibilities & Context

Role Overview

We’re looking for a skilled Senior Full-Stack Software Engineer with deep expertise in Laravel and React.js to join our fast-paced product development team. This role is ideal for someone who thrives on building high-performance web applications, particularly in the areas of eCommerce and scalable SaaS platforms.

What Sets This Role Apart

  • Play a key role in shaping both the technical direction and the product roadmap

  • Take full ownership of feature lifecycles—from design to deployment

  • Work with the latest technologies and modern engineering practices

  • Collaborate closely across Product, Design, and DevOps teams

Key Responsibilities

  • Architect and implement robust web applications using Laravel and React.js with a focus on scalability and long-term maintainability

  • Develop secure, well-documented RESTful APIs, including authentication, rate limiting, and performance tuning

  • Build responsive, accessible UI components using modern React patterns and effective state management strategies

  • Design efficient MySQL/PostgreSQL database schemas that support scalable application growth

  • Write clean, modular, and testable code, and perform thorough code reviews to uphold quality standards

  • Own the entire development cycle—from planning and coding to testing, deployment, and monitoring

  • Partner with cross-functional teams to deliver seamless user experiences and innovative product features

  • Contribute to high-level technical architecture discussions and help evolve the stack for better performance

  • Support and mentor junior engineers, share knowledge, and promote team-wide skill development

  • Maintain top-tier standards for security, performance, and compliance with best practices

Team Collaboration & Mentorship

  • Knowledge Sharing: Lead discussions, document technical processes, and guide implementation of best practices

  • Process Improvement: Enhance development workflows, CI/CD pipelines, and team productivity

  • Quality Assurance: Promote consistent coding practices, enforce robust testing standards, and refine deployment protocols


Compensation & Other Benefits
  • Performance bonus
  • Weekly 2 holidays
  • Salary Review: Half Yearly
  • Lunch Facilities: Partially subsidize
  • Festival Bonus: 1

Other Benefits


As per company policy

Work Place

Work from Office

Employment Status

Type: Full Time/Permanent

Job Location

Dhaka, Banani

Company Information
Company Name: Niduslab

Address: House 78/E, Road 12, Banani, Dhaka-1213, Bangladesh


Business Type : Information Technology (IT)

Website Link : www.niduslab.com
সতর্কীকরণ-বিজ্ঞপ্তি

এই চাকরির বিজ্ঞাপনে প্রদত্ত তথ্যের ভিত্তিতে যদি বিজ্ঞাপন দাতা প্রতিষ্ঠান আপনার কাছ থেকে কোন অর্থ দাবি করে, অথবা কোন ধরনের ভুল বা বিভ্রান্তিকর তথ্য প্রদান করে, তবে অনুগ্রহ করে অবিলম্বে আমাদেরকে জানান অথবা সংশ্লিষ্ট জবটি রিপোর্ট করুন। চাকরি পাওয়ার জন্য BDJobs Live কাউকে কোন ব্যক্তিগত বা প্রতিষ্ঠানকে অর্থ প্রদান করতে উৎসাহিত করে না। কোন ধরনের অর্থ লেনদেনের দায় BDJobs Live বহন করবে না।